Transaction 8985679caadcc7636ccaab0e38c1e61642bd1ec9c16d88fb389efc67d5e015cc
1 Input
1 Output
-
8985679caadcc7636ccaab0e38c1e61642bd1ec9c16d88fb389efc67d5e015cc:0
- value
- 406191
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7b9b423758877da2bfea0a3618f9fab7a55644fa OP_EQUAL
- address
- 3Cxb2hXP7UtPzpLNe813wUyiNKdEXM1AUp